    Horrible Smithfield ribs from Walmart--beware!!

    Smithfield ribs are terrible. From old and large hogs, poorly butchered and full of fat. You will lose at least 1/4 of the weight after trimming off all of the fat.

    Weber Q Cast Iron Grid on 22" Kettle

    Funny cause the Weber CS people suggested this technique to me about a yr ago. I use the cast iron grate on my 18.5 charcoal kettle and on my Summit S-450. It makes a huge difference in flavor. You can buy the grates for about $20 dollars.
